Ney
name, noun
Definitions
Proper Noun
- 1 A surname.
- 2 Nickname for Neymar (born 1992), Brazilian association football player.
Noun
- 1 A type of endblown flute.
"A few weeks later Adille phoned me to say that he had just met a person who had begun to make neys from special reeds that he found on an island in the Yarra River in Melbourne, of all places."
Etymology
Etymology 1
Borrowed from Persian نی (ney).
Etymology 2
* As an English surname, variant of Nye. * As a Scottish Gaelic and Irish surname, from the source of McNee. * As a north German and Jewish surname, variant of Neu. Sometimes shortened from Neuberger.
Etymology 3
From Portuguese Ney, a clipping of Neymar.
